About the Role
Enterprise Risk Management (ERM) is a structured, enterprise-wide approach to proactively identify, assess, manage, and monitor risks that could impact the ability of an organization to achieve its strategy and objectives. As part of the Finance organization, the award-winning ERM program at The Port Authority of New York and New Jersey provides a disciplined framework for managing risk across a complex portfolio that includes aviation, tunnels, bridges, PATH, maritime facilities, real estate assets, and multi-billion-dollar capital programs.
The Senior Management Analyst plays a critical role in the advancement and operationalization of the Port Authority's enterprise-wide risk framework. This role works across Lines of business and corporate functions to support the identification, assessment, mitigation, monitoring, and reporting of strategic, operational, financial, and business risks. Reporting to the Program Director, the Senior Analyst partners with risk owners and key stakeholders, including strategy, finance, and operations, to ensure risk-informed decision-making consistent with the Port Authority's mission and strategic priorities.

About The Port Authority:
Founded in 1921, the Port Authority of New York and New Jersey builds, operates, and maintains many of the most important transportation and trade infrastructure assets in the country. The agency's network of aviation, ground, rail, and seaport facilities is among the busiest in the country, supports more than 550,000 regional jobs, and generates more than twenty three billion in annual wages and eighty billion in annual economic activity. The Port Authority also owns and manages the 16-acre World Trade Center site, where the 1,776-foot-tall One World Trade Center is now the tallest skyscraper in the Western Hemisphere.
